Samsung Dishwasher Error Code HE — Heater Error
What this means
The HE error code indicates the dishwasher's water heating element is malfunctioning. The water isn't reaching the target temperature for effective cleaning. This can result in dishes that aren't clean or sanitized properly.
Alternate codes: HC, HE1
Step-by-step fix
3 stepsVerify hot water supply
Run the kitchen faucet hot water for 30 seconds before starting the dishwasher. The dishwasher heats water further, but it needs to start with hot water (at least 120°F).
If your home's hot water heater is set too low, the dishwasher can't compensate.
Power cycle the dishwasher
Turn off the circuit breaker for 5 minutes. Turn it back on and run a hot cycle.
A one-time sensor glitch can cause a false HE error.
Test the heating element
If you have access and a multimeter, test the heating element for continuity. It's located at the bottom of the dishwasher tub. Disconnect power first.
The heating element should show 10–30 ohms of resistance. Infinity (OL) means it's burned out.
When to call a professional
Replacing the heating element in a dishwasher involves disassembly and electrical connections. This is best left to a technician.
